    No no no, swap a DSM wideblock 4G63 or 4G64 into it.

    The problem is that you have to find a Dodge D50 or Mitsu pickup with an automatic and A G63 or G64 and then swap all of the Talon/Eclipse 4g63 engine internals into that block. After you do that then you have something that bolts right up to the Conquest transmission. The D50 engine mounts even work...

    You don't have to remove the jet valves, you can just remove the adjusters for them so they never open. I agree that the TBI system on them is junk, hence my suggestion of MPI conversion. W/ the addition of forged pistons, the 2.6 is easily capable of withstanding 500hp.

    The 4G63 swap is nice also, I've of them swapping in 4G63's w/ a Supra 6-spd behind it, that would make a killer ride w/ 30+ psi of boost

    I just get tired of the "rip it out and drop a SBC/SBF/LSx/whatever in it" advice. It's not just here, it's everywhere. People on other forums say the same thing about our 2.2/2.5, it's like V8 guys that always want to pull that "turd" 318 or S6 and drop in a 360 or a big block. No imagination. As a old British tuner my dad used to work for would say, "Any fool can make a V8 goes fast"

    Yes, a LS1 is a good engine, make good power reliably in stock form, doesn't weigh much, etc. But, you buy one w/ a trans, then you need custom motor mounts to mount it, new or modified trans crossmember, custom driveshaft, new radiator and hoses, custom fuel lines and rad mounts, new electric fan(s), etc etc. Little stuff racks up quick.
